One of the biggest myths is that being a 10x Developer is all you need to have a successful career. You can't just be good at coding, put in insane hours to achieve senior status, and be set for life.
If you want to control your career, you have to realize that programming is not just about typing keywords on a keyboard. Programming is much more about communication and being effective at marketing yourself.
Pay attention and listen to those who have a position that you want to have one day, even if their discussions aren't relevant to your current work. You will learn about the problems they face in their day-to-day work and how they work together to solve them.
You also have to put yourself out there and volunteer for work that you're interested in. If you're on the backend but are interested in a front-end task, you should ask, "Can I work on that one?" Nobody knows what you're interested in until you tell them.
But there's a point where you'll want to do things with your career, but your current job can't do it for you. At that point, you have to move on to somewhere that can. When you move-on, the most important thing is going to be to make sure that your company can provide you what you want from your career.
The relationships that you build along the way are critical as well. Genuinely praising your co-workers and also sharing your accomplishments pays big dividends.
More episodes from "Epic React Podcast"
Don't miss an episode of “Epic React Podcast” and subscribe to it in the GetPodcast app.